svn commit: r453882 - in head/ports-mgmt: poudriere poudriere-devel

Bryan Drewery bdrewery at FreeBSD.org
Fri Nov 10 06:28:16 UTC 2017


Author: bdrewery
Date: Fri Nov 10 06:28:14 2017
New Revision: 453882
URL: https://svnweb.freebsd.org/changeset/ports/453882

Log:
  Avoid running git and finding PORTSDIR/.git.
  
  Reported by:	xmj

Modified:
  head/ports-mgmt/poudriere-devel/Makefile
  head/ports-mgmt/poudriere/Makefile

Modified: head/ports-mgmt/poudriere-devel/Makefile
==============================================================================
--- head/ports-mgmt/poudriere-devel/Makefile	Fri Nov 10 05:38:47 2017	(r453881)
+++ head/ports-mgmt/poudriere-devel/Makefile	Fri Nov 10 06:28:14 2017	(r453882)
@@ -47,10 +47,12 @@ PLIST_SUB+=	RM=""
 PLIST_SUB+=	RM="@comment "
 .endif
 
-pre-install:
+post-patch:
+	${CP} -f ${WRKSRC}/src/bin/poudriere ${WRKSRC}/poudriere
 	${REINPLACE_CMD} \
 	    -e "s,^\(POUDRIERE_VERSION\)=.*,\1='${PKGVERSION}'," \
-	    ${WRKSRC}/src/bin/poudriere
+	    ${WRKSRC}/poudriere
+	${REINPLACE_CMD} '/.PHONY: poudriere/d' ${WRKSRC}/Makefile.*
 
 post-install:
 	@${MKDIR} ${STAGEDIR}${PREFIX}/share/zsh/site-functions/

Modified: head/ports-mgmt/poudriere/Makefile
==============================================================================
--- head/ports-mgmt/poudriere/Makefile	Fri Nov 10 05:38:47 2017	(r453881)
+++ head/ports-mgmt/poudriere/Makefile	Fri Nov 10 06:28:14 2017	(r453882)
@@ -44,10 +44,12 @@ PLIST_SUB+=	RM=""
 PLIST_SUB+=	RM="@comment "
 .endif
 
-pre-install:
+post-patch:
+	${CP} -f ${WRKSRC}/src/bin/poudriere ${WRKSRC}/poudriere
 	${REINPLACE_CMD} \
 	    -e "s,^\(POUDRIERE_VERSION\)=.*,\1='${PKGVERSION}'," \
-	    ${WRKSRC}/src/bin/poudriere
+	    ${WRKSRC}/poudriere
+	${REINPLACE_CMD} '/.PHONY: poudriere/d' ${WRKSRC}/Makefile.*
 
 post-install:
 	@${MKDIR} ${STAGEDIR}${PREFIX}/share/zsh/site-functions/


More information about the svn-ports-head mailing list